Output 82651bd59f13050816245265e7b653b0c003c94429e227bd0cb5662e92d4cf10:0
- value
- 23332930
- script pubkey
- OP_0 OP_PUSHBYTES_20 68fc1001ff9d4da808578e98c053a5752c083e29
- address
- tb1qdr7pqq0ln4x6szzh36vvq5a9w5kqs03f37hxpa
- transaction
- 82651bd59f13050816245265e7b653b0c003c94429e227bd0cb5662e92d4cf10